nikary said:I am unable to connect MyCIC to my application. Whose information am I suppose to use for last name, country of birth and passport and family size. I really appreciate whoever responds to it.
Concerned...I did not receive any information from CIC yet. Sent an email to my MP...no response yet. Personally, I have sponsored only my parents with good household income.
Rossei said:Open a MyCIC account for the principal PR applicant (whoever between your parents). Use his/her info to link PGP application. Use the total family size you used in the original application.
